Transaction 63e50334c360b20e61fd6e8aaf77db28e41d72a42de8e72f9411c8948dfbe39a
1 Input
1 Output
-
63e50334c360b20e61fd6e8aaf77db28e41d72a42de8e72f9411c8948dfbe39a:0
- value
- 21983515
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ccf3e392f96cf3ff61b05f66dde1ea1ef97d8b52 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Kgh1qThL7aLu6i4JShuM5ksXdFNfs7VUZ